Migration Guide — Step 4: Hollyvane Serverless Handlers. After cutting over to the new runtime, cold starts will spike for roughly an hour while the warm pool refills. Do not roll back for latency alone; check the init-duration metric first. Pre-provisioned concurrency is now managed by the Sparrowtail scheduler rather than per-function settings. Verify the scheduler picked up the new values, which should match the configuration below.

config for tagaf-bawif:
[norok]
host = norok.ordinworks.local
user = norok_svc
database = norok_prod

Subject: Incremental rebuilds are live on Lumenpress!

Hey folks — welcome to the release channel, new joiners!

Quick heads up: Lumenpress now rebuilds only pages that actually changed, so docs-site deploys dropped from ~9 minutes to under 40 seconds. No action needed on your end; just push as usual.

If a page looks stale, re-trigger the build and reference the trace token below:

build token for tawif-bahip: htk31_68bba16e1afabfef4ecc69408c06f16

Leadership Review Briefing — Norwyn Logistics. Branch managers, heads up: nearly half our freight revenue now comes from a single client, Pellmark Retail. Great relationship, but one contract renegotiation could hit us hard. We're pushing diversification — new mid-market accounts, broader lanes, fewer eggs in one basket. Expect targets at the regional meeting. The confidential piece on how we plan to rebalance follows below.

board note of yahog-haduf: Only 5 of the 120 pilot accounts renewed Quenwyn, so a churn review is set for October 1.

Subject: Inventory reconciliation job — review request

Hi release channel,

The nightly Corvelle inventory reconciliation job now writes signed deltas instead of full snapshots, which reduces the exposure window flagged in last quarter's review. Access is restricted to the reconciliation service role; no human credentials touch the delta store. For the security reviewer verifying the deployed artifact, the relevant build token is listed below.

trace token, bagag-kawep: htk6_d2d45a